How to Treat Children’s Constipation

The treatment for children’s constipation involves dietary adjustments and lifestyle modifications to restore normal bowel movements. It is recommended to have children eat more bananas, leeks, sprouts, and drink honey water on an empty stomach. If these methods are ineffective, the use of a rectal suppository may be necessary. In addition, children should maintain a regular schedule, balance their physical and mental health, and keep a positive mood. A diet of light, soft foods, adequate hydration, and increased intake of vegetables and fruits is also important.
